Abstract
PURPOSE:To impart practically superior characteristics and to enable an efficient production from an economical standpoint, by a method wherein a recording layer containing a specific naphthalocyanine compound is formed on a transparent substrate. CONSTITUTION:A recording layer containing a naphthalocyanine compound shown by a formula or MNPc-(X-A)n is formed on a transparent substrate. In the formula; NPc represents naphthalocyanine residue; M is hydrogen atom or metal atom which can have oxygen, halogen, hydroxyl, or the like; X is a bivalent bond group shown by -COO-, -CH2NR'-, CH2NHCOCH2NH-, -CONR'-, where R' represents hydrogen atom or 1-20 C saturated or unsaturated alkyl; A represents substituted or unsubstituted aromatic hydrocarbon group, halogen atom, hydroxyl group, nitro group, alkoxy group, aliphatic hydrocarbon group which can be substituted by carboxyl group or sulfone group, or substituted or unsubstituted aromatic heterocyclic group; and (n) is an integer 1-16.
